Cryptocurrency has gained immense popularity in recent years, with the rise of
Bitcoin and other
digital currencies capturing the attention of investors, traders, and technology enthusiasts worldwide. As a result, the demand for
cryptocurrency exchange platforms has skyrocketed. These platforms act as intermediaries, enabling users to buy, sell, and trade various cryptocurrencies securely and efficiently.
While there are already numerous
cryptocurrency exchanges available in the market, many entrepreneurs and tech enthusiasts dream of creating their own exchange. This dream is fueled by the potential for high profits, the fascination with
blockchain technology, and the desire to contribute to the crypto community's growth. In this article, we will explore the steps involved in creating your own
cryptocurrency exchange.
1. Understand the Technical Aspect:
Before diving into the process of building a
cryptocurrency exchange, it is crucial to understand the underlying technology involved.
Cryptocurrency exchanges are essentially software applications that require a solid understanding of
blockchain technology, security protocols, and various programming languages like Python, Java, or C++.
2. Decide the Type of Exchange:
There are different types of
cryptocurrency exchanges, each offering distinct features. The most common ones include
centralized exchanges (CEX),
decentralized exchanges (DEX), and hybrid exchanges. CEX platforms are operated by a central authority and enable quick transactions, but they often face security issues. DEX platforms offer increased security and privacy but suffer from lower liquidity. Hybrid exchanges try to combine the advantages of both
centralized and
decentralized exchanges. Choose the type of
exchange that aligns with your goals and target audience.
3. Legal and Regulatory Compliance:
Cryptocurrency exchanges operate in a highly regulated industry. Before starting your own exchange, it is essential to comply with legal and regulatory requirements. This involves obtaining the necessary licenses and registrations, conducting thorough KYC/AML (Know Your Customer/Anti-Money Laundering) procedures, and ensuring compliance with tax laws and reporting standards.
4. Partnerships and Infrastructure:
Building a
cryptocurrency exchange from scratch can be an arduous task. Therefore, it is advisable to partner with existing service providers or white-label solutions. Establish partnerships with reliable payment processors, banking institutions,
wallet providers, cybersecurity firms, and
liquidity providers to ensure smooth operations and enhance user experience.
5. Develop the
Exchange Platform:
The core of your
cryptocurrency exchange is the software platform. It should include essential features like user registration, deposit and withdrawal mechanisms, trading engine, order book, charting tools, security protocols, and customer support modules. You can either develop the platform in-house or hire a team of experienced developers to create a customized solution.
6. Implement Robust Security Measures:
Security is of paramount importance in the
cryptocurrency industry due to the high risks associated with
digital assets. Implement multi-factor authentication, SSL/TLS encryption, DDoS protection, cold storage wallets, and regular security audits to safeguard the platform and user funds. Additionally, educate users about security best practices (e.g., strong passwords, two-factor authentication, avoiding phishing scams) to ensure a secure trading environment.
7. Provide Sufficient Liquidity:
Liquidity is vital for the success of any
cryptocurrency exchange. Low
liquidity can lead to slippage, high spreads, and limited trading opportunities, negatively impacting user experience. Form partnerships with
liquidity providers or join existing
liquidity pools to ensure your
exchange has ample
liquidity to support active trading.
8. User-friendly Interface:
A user-friendly and intuitive interface is essential for attracting and retaining users. Invest in creating an engaging and visually appealing platform that facilitates easy navigation, quick order execution, real-time market data, and advanced trading features like stop-loss orders, margin trading, or API integrations. Provide trading options for various cryptocurrencies to cater to diverse user preferences.
9. Market and Promote Your Exchange:
Even with a well-designed and secure platform, your
exchange will not succeed without proper marketing efforts. Utilize various marketing channels, such as social media, search engine optimization, content marketing, influencer partnerships, and targeted advertising. Build a strong brand presence, engage with your target audience, and create a buzz around your
exchange to attract new users and increase trading volumes.
10. Continuous Improvement and Adaptation:
The
cryptocurrency industry is highly dynamic, and staying ahead requires continuous improvements, updates, and adaptation to market trends. Actively seek user feedback and implement changes accordingly. Stay informed about the latest developments in
blockchain technology, regulations, and security practices to ensure your
exchange remains competitive in the ever-evolving crypto landscape.
In conclusion, creating your own
cryptocurrency exchange is an ambitious endeavor that requires an in-depth understanding of technology, legal compliance, security measures, and market dynamics. It involves various steps such as technical development, legal compliance, infrastructure partnerships, security implementation,
liquidity management, user interface design, marketing, and continuous improvement. With proper planning, strategizing, and execution, your
cryptocurrency exchange can become a prominent player in the fast-growing world of
digital assets.